COPY 250 Martin Street, Suite 201 FILE Birmingham, Michigan 48009 Dear Mr. Felch: You have our approval to place fill material in 0.469 acres of wetlands or waters for the purpose of constructing a industrial park at Byrum Road site, as you described in your application dated 7 September 1995. After reviewing your application, we have decided that this fill is covered by General Water Quality Certification Number 2671. This certification allows you to use Nationwide Permit Number 26 when it is issued by the Corps of Engineers. This approval is only valid for the purpose and design that you described in your application. If you change your project, you must notify us and you may be required to send us a new application. For this approval to be valid, you must follow the conditions listed in the attached certification. In addition, you should get any other federal, state or local permits before you go ahead with your project. If you do not accept any of the conditions of this certification, you may ask for an adjudicatory hearing. You must act within 60 days of the date that you receive this letter. To ask for a hearing, send a written petition which conforms to Chapter 150B of the North Carolina General Statutes to the Office of Administrative Hearings, P.O. Box 27447, Raleigh, N.C. 27611-7447. This certification and its conditions are final and binding unless you ask for a hearing. This letter completes the review of the Division of Environmental Management under Section 401 of the Clean Water Act. If you have any questions, please telephone John Dorney at 919-733-1786. The proposed work consists of the construction and development of an industrial park. The development plan includes several large building footprints which will impact the wetland areas on the subject site. See Figure 3. 13. The purpose of the proposed work on this approximate 20-acre site will be the construction and development of an industrial park to service the Charlotte Douglas International Airport (CDIA). Several large buildings and parking areas are proposed to provide large storage and other business facilities for commercial interests associated with CDIA. 14. International Airport Centers, Inc. proposes development primarily in the upland portions of the site. However, there is the need to make available 0.469-acres of low to medium quality jurisdictional wetland areas for development within the project site. The proposed development plan is the most economic and practicable alternative that allows the project objectives to be accomplished. Therefore, these proposed impacts are unavoidable due to the siting of several large development footprints on a relatively small area. Measures to minimize impacts during the site planning process have been considered, however, site topography requires that buildings and parking be placed over the small wetland or that portions become a recontoured swale. To protect water quality down- gradient from the site, adequate sedimentation and erosion control measures will be taken during the grading and filling phase of the project. To minimize impacts, best management practices (BMP's) will be employed such as silt fencing, riprapping and placing of sediment traps. Implementation of BMP's along with a stormwater management plan for the site will minimize disturbance to down-gradient waters or wetlands. 17C. This site was delineated as part of a larger parcel. Only Data Points 4 and 5 pertain to the tract of land for this project. 17D. The stormwater wet retention basin will be designed in conformance with State requirements. The stormwater plan will be submitted to the State for approval prior to construction. 4 U.S. ARMY CORPS OF ENGINEERS Wilmington District Action ID: 1139 -'5?0 3 57 Z, County: AA r c-X y g-AJg y K Notification of Jurisdictional Determination Property owner/Authorized Agent 17,4! ?"C r2,-JA MO A?A L A r k Ao K r C Fi lm- g S r"J C- .
